Output ed842bec841a51f3b5e9921298ce35895849b5ece03cd7eaa4abde5b37c55d54:0

value
1972401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d170406c199682996306fd9b675f7654ea3e7861 OP_EQUAL
address
3LnRd1ydFhPxqJ4dbXsJ8PPLiBHXQCYaNA
transaction
ed842bec841a51f3b5e9921298ce35895849b5ece03cd7eaa4abde5b37c55d54
spent
true